Has anybody else been watching this show? I just watched the season 1 finale and found that after a bit of a slow start the show really got its feet under it and ended quite well. I was curious if anybody else watched with it and stuck with it past the first couple of eps.

For those that haven't seen it, the show is about a group of Alphas who are people with heightened brain chemistry that allows them to do exceptional things. Its basically a low level super human show that manages to be nothing like Heroes and similar to The 4400 in all the right ways.
